The Boston Symphony Orchestra, conducted by Serge Koussevitsky, will give the third concert of the season in Sanders Theatre at 8 o'clock tonight. Leon Vartanian will be guest artist for the evening's entertainment.
The program is as follows:
Concerto Grosso in B minor for String
Orchestra, No. 12
Largo-Allegro-Larghetto e piano
Largo-Allegro Handel
Concerto in E minor for Pianoforte and Orchestra, Opus 11, No. 1
I. Lento; Allegro non troppo
II. Allegretto
III. Allegro non troppo
Chopin
Leon Vartanian--Soloist
